About the role

We are seeking a highly organized Marketing Project Manager to coordinate campaigns and projects across our Marketing Services team. You will convert campaign briefs from Industry and Product Marketing Managers into clear plans, manage timelines and dependencies, and ensure high-quality delivery of assets and activities across multiple channels.

What you’ll do

  • Translate campaign briefs into structured project plans with clear milestones, owners, and deadlines.
  • Coordinate work across social, creative, PR, internal communications, events, and digital stakeholders.
  • Manage a centralized marketing calendar, ensuring visibility of key launches, events, and campaigns.
  • Run regular status meetings, track progress, and proactively identify risks, dependencies, and bottlenecks.
  • Balance capacity across specialists and recommend trade-offs or rescheduling when needed.
  • Maintain accurate project documentation and keep project management tools up to date.
  • Support post-campaign reviews with data and insights on timelines, process issues, and improvements.

Skills and capabilities

Project & planning

  • Ability to translate high-level campaign briefs into structured project plans with clear milestones, responsibilities, and dependencies.
  • Strong capacity planning and workload management across multiple specialists and campaigns.
  • Competence in risk identification, mitigation planning, and proactive escalation.
  • Comfort using project management methodologies (e.g. agile/kanban, basic waterfall) and adapting them pragmatically.

Communication & stakeholder management

  • Excellent facilitation skills for kick-offs, status meetings, and retrospectives.
  • Ability to communicate effectively with stakeholders at different levels (e.g. Marketing Director, PMKs, Digital, specialists, and occasionally Sales or Product Management).
  • Skilled at translating subjective feedback (e.g. creative notes) into clear, actionable tasks and next steps.
  • Strong relationship-building skills; able to influence without direct authority and navigate competing priorities.

Analytical & technical

  • Comfort with basic data and metrics to track project performance (e.g. on-time delivery, throughput, cycle times, rework rates).
  • Ability to interpret core marketing metrics (e.g. event registrations, webinar attendance, campaign timelines vs. impact) to inform planning.
  • Proficiency in project management and collaboration tools, including setting up dashboards, boards, and reporting views.

Marketing literacy

  • Understanding of the typical lifecycle of marketing campaigns (briefing, creative development, approvals, production, launch, reporting).
  • Awareness of key marketing channels (events, social, PR, advertising, internal comms, digital) and their typical lead times.
  • Ability to spot cross-channel dependencies, such as when event timelines affect PR, social, and email plans.
